Excerpt from A Century of Vernon, Connecticut, 1808-1908The Pilgrim Fathers who founded the colony of Plymouth, and their successors who established the colony upon Massachusetts Bay, were the bearers of a new and more excellent order of life. They constituted the vanguard of a new civilization based upon freedom of spirit which aspired to religious liberty, and upon freedom of mind and of body which is the civil liberty of our modern state. From the leaders of these two colonies, with vigor of manhood and nobility of ideal, there migrated in the year 1635, the pioneer settlers of our three original towns Windsor, Hartford and Wethersfield. In 1726 from one of these original towns, Windsor, there journeyed into the territory of North Bolton, Samuel Grant, the first permanent settler. In 1808, bv reason of the large increase of these pioneers. This northern part of the Mother Town. Bolton. Was set off and incor porated as a separate town.
